Praveen Tayal Vs DCIT (ITAT Delhi) When Quantum Falls, Penalty Must Follow: Delhi ITAT Deletes 270A Penalty After 153A Assessments Are Quashed Delhi ITAT, Delhi Bench ‘G’, in Praveen Tayal Vs DCIT (ITA Nos.2074 & 2075/Del/2025; AYs 2017-18 & 2018-19; order dated 18-12-2025), allowed the assessee’s appeals and deleted penalties levied u/s 270A. The Tribunal noted that the quantum assessments u/s 153A r.w.s. 144 for the relevant years had already been quashed by a co-ordinate bench of the ITAT on the ground of invalid approval u/s 153D.
